Handover note — SproutCycle scheduler, from Teodor to Ilka. Plugin authors hitting the watering-schedule API need the service account on the Bramleaf sandbox; it sometimes locks after cert rotation. Unlock via the console's recovery flow, not a password reset. When the recovery prompt appears, enter the passphrase below.

strongbox words: druath-quenael

## Deployment

Textgate's encoding sniffer runs as a sidecar next to the upload service. Deploy both together; the sniffer inspects the first 64 KB of each uploaded text file and tags it before storage. Mismatched tags block ingestion, so keep the confidence threshold sane. The sidecar reads its runtime settings from the values below.

deployment values, yafop-fahap:
[lamwyn]
team = silath
access_code = ac_166fb2
host = lamwyn.orvexgrid.example
port = 9300
owner = pelael.praius
peer = istiel.zarqeldyn.corp

## Env Vars — Garage Feed

Quick notes for the sync: the Stallwick occupancy feed now pushes counts from all four downtown decks every 30 seconds. `GF_POLL_MS` and `GF_DECK_FILTER` behave as before, no drama there. The only gotcha is the upstream sensor gateway now requires an auth credential instead of IP allowlisting, so that has to live in the env file. Put the credential line right below this paragraph.

secret setting of fajof-tagep: VAULT_KEY13=796f7aba7157f